+(defmacro with-allocate-foreign-string ((var len) &body body)
+  "Safely does uffi:allocate-foreign-string-- making sure we do the uffi:free-foreign-object"
+  `(let ((,var))
+    (unwind-protect
+         (progn
+           (setf ,var (uffi:allocate-foreign-string ,len))
+           ,@body)
+      (when ,var
+        (uffi:free-foreign-object ,var)))))
+
+(defmacro with-allocate-foreign-strings (bindings &rest body)
+  (if bindings
+      `(with-allocate-foreign-string ,(car bindings)
+        (with-allocate-foreign-strings ,(cdr bindings)
+          ,@body))
+      `(progn ,@body)))
